After relying on the goals contributed by Seko Fofana and Openda at home in the last round of the league, Lens finally defeated the strong opponent Marseille 2-1. After winning 3 consecutive victories, they overtook Marseille in the standings and rose to No. 2 people. At present, with only 4 rounds left in the league, Lens is 6 points behind the leader Paris Saint-Germain. In order to achieve the goal of winning the championship, Lens has no room to lose points in this campaign.


In addition, after relying on Muncy to score a goal in the last round of the league, Reims finally defeated Lille 1-0 at home and successfully returned to victory. Reims is currently ranked 10th in the Ligue 1 standings with 50 points, 9 points behind the European qualification zone. Basically, there is no need to face the pressure of relegation in this campaign.


Looking back on the record of the first round of matches this season, after Reims scored a goal with Balogun, Openda scored near the final stage of the game. In the end, Reims shook hands with Lens 1-1 at home.


In terms of the lineups of both sides, Lens' midfielder Samed ended his suspension and returned from this campaign, but Cabo, Farines, Said and Fortes are still missing. In addition, Reims had Agbadu lifted, but Van Bergen, Holm and Maurida were injured and unable to play.
